Ever since I was young, my friends, family, and I have always been surrounded by pets and animals. Especially since I was raised on the island of Oahu where were surrounded by nature and wildlife. We learned to respect and love all animals, and I saved up my money to get a pet at the local humane society. Just two weeks before my family had to rush me to the hospital after I had hugged a friend's cat when I broke out into hives and almost went into anaphylactic shock.
Years later my mother surprised my siblings and me by going to the humane society. She had revealed we would be getting a puppy. We were all confused since we knew dog fur may not be my most severe allergy but it still irritates me. We all went in to meet the puppy before my mom signed the papers for a very happy and excited Yorkshire terrier who had come running towards us. I was nervous and freaking out a little when it just approached me and rubbed itself all over me. When we noticed nothing was happening. Since we were so young we did not realize that dogs could have hair instead of fur. We named him, Kodabear, who lived to the age of 17 and passed only a couple of months ago.
He had filled out hearts with so much happiness throughout the years. He loved to lay with us and does not like super long walks. He loved to be groomed and pampered, and always tried to protect us in any way he could. He made me realize that I could have a dog and opened me up to other dogs. If it were not for him I would try to avoid dogs as much as possible, but instead, I exposed myself to dogs and it helped reduce my allergies to dog fur. Being told at the age of 6 that you can not have pets due to allergies is heart-shattering. I have exposed myself to fur as much as possible to have the off chance that we would be able to get a dog since that is all our extended families have ever had. We ended up getting two Yorkshire Terriers. Kodabear was the oldest and Kekoa is only 4 turning 5 soon. We always celebrate Kodabear's adoption day, we rescued him from the humane society in Colorado Springs, during the summer when we go to visit. Unfortunately, he has passed last month but he lived a full and very loved 17 years.
My mental health has always been ignored and dismissed by others and having these 2 in my life always made my day so much brighter. They truly picked up on my anxiety attacks before I was even aware that I had them until I had one at school. They always calmed me down and allowed me to pay attention to my mental health which allowed me to grow and be who I am without my anxiety getting in the way.
In 2019, I received a Pomeranian from my grandparents in honor of graduating high school, entering college, and in remembrance of my dad's passing. His name is, Cheeky, and he has been through thick and thin with me becoming my best friend. The pandemic hit my Freshman year in college where I was alone and quarantined by myself states away from my family. Every day my fluff ball always put a smile on my face and got me up out of bed. This helped us create a routine for each other and to get through the months of not being able to leave campus much less the apartment that we had lived in. He kept me out of depression during the pandemic and even has learned the signs of anxiety attacks to help me.
